I've just completed my first project in Captivate. So many cumbersome things to improve, however, I cracked on and got a pretty decent result from it.
I'm trying to tidy the project up before I store it. Inevitably I will need to revisit and update screenshots etc as the software updates.
Unfortunately I saved it to a folder within My documents. If someone else wants to update the project assets then they do not have access to this folder.
I wanted to update the resource path to either the server location the images will live in OR to say c:\eLearning\project name so the user can copy to their local PC and the library exists at the correct location.
Updating resource does not work. Either it is so illogical to fathom out or it does not update the resource.

You need to work on a CP-file locally. A good workflow is to have the projects residing in a shared location, download it only when you need to work on it. After saving copy it back to the shared location.
